进入target文件夹, 然后运行java -jar demo-spring-boot-0.0.1-SNAPSHOT.jar即可启动服务. 在浏览器访问http://localhost:8080/config可以测试结果. 7. 完整的示例代码 https://github.com/xianqiu/demo-spring-boot
我们只知道IDEA页面创建Spring项目,其实是访问spring initializr去创建项目。故我们可以通过阿里云国服去间接创建Spring项目。将https://start.spring.io/或者http://start.springboot.io/替换为 https://start.aliyun.com/ next 点击下一步之后选择配置 选择springboot 版本 模板引擎选择 SpringBoot给我们推荐的 Thymel...
1、引入依赖 <dependency><groupId>org.springframework.boot</groupId><artifactId>spring-boot-devtools</artifactId><optional>true</optional></dependency>2、配置热部署规则,修改application.properties #热部署生效spring.devtools.restart.enabled=true#设置重启目录spring.devtools.restart.additional-paths=src/main...
{profile}代表应用程序运行的环境(例如dev、prod等),Spring Boot允许为不同的环境指定不同的配置文件,比如application-dev.yml针对开发环境,application-prod.yml针对生产环境。 当激活一个特定的环境配置时,Spring Boot会加载对应的环境配置文件,并且这些配置会覆盖application.yml中的相应配置。 3.3激活环境的方式 可以...
一、修改 IDEA的 配置参数 1、在edit configurations -> configuration -> Program arguments添加值--spring.profiles.active=dev即可 2、找到修改的地方 3、修改参数 二、源码判断的地方 1、项目启动的时候,是调用的这个方法BladeApplication.run 2、跳转到BladeApplication.run,看内部判断逻辑。主要就是把当前运行环...
Profile可以帮助我们在不改变应用代码的情况下,根据当前环境动态地激活或者切换不同的配置。Spring Boot为...
一.springBoot启动在Program arguments:输入指令--spring.profiles.active=dev 二. springBoot启动在Active Profiles:输入dev 三.springBoot启动在Environment variables: 输入spring.profiles.active=dev 四.maven启动Environment variables: 输入spring.profiles.active=dev ...
在打开的“Run/Debug Configurations”对话框中,选择你的Spring Boot应用配置。 在右侧的“Environment”选项卡中,你可以看到一个名为“Active Profiles”的字段。 在这个字段中,输入你想要在本地启动时激活的Spring Profiles。例如,如果你想要激活名为“dev”的Profile,你可以输入--spring.profiles.active=dev。 点击...
第一种:访问 Spring Initializr 地址:https://start.spring.io(了解) 创建Spring Boot 得到demo.Zip。默认情况下,Spring Initializr 生成的项目是通过 Maven 来构建的,开发语言为 Java, 版本用的最新的发行版,打包方式为 Jar, 使用的 Java 版本为 1.8,小伙伴们这里要注意一下!
首先我们复制eureka-client原来的启动配置: 复制完后设置启动文件为application-replica.yml: 直接在Run Dashboard中运行即可。 覆盖配置中的某个属性运行 如果我们启动只是需要覆盖某个SpringBoot的配置,比如说是运行的端口号,可以采用以下方式,还是以eureka-client为例。